The goal of the Certified Local Government (CLG) Program is to facilitate State and local government cooperation with Federal partners to promote nationwide preservation initiatives. Through the certification process, local communities make a commitment to national historic preservation standards.
How to Become a Certified Local Government Establish a qualified historic preservation commission. Enforce appropriate State or local legislation for the designation and protection of historic properties. Maintain a system for the survey and inventory of local historic resources.

The Certified Local Government Application and Procedures refer to the process through which local governments in the United States can apply for certification under the National Historic Preservation Act, enabling them to participate in preservation planning and receive federal funding.
Local governments that are seeking to participate in the Certified Local Government program and wish to gain access to federal preservation funds are required to file the Certified Local Government Application and Procedures.
To fill out the Certified Local Government Application and Procedures, a local government must complete the application form, provide necessary documentation of their preservation ordinances and processes, demonstrate their capability in historic preservation, and submit the application to the appropriate state historic preservation office.
The purpose of the Certified Local Government Application and Procedures is to establish a framework for local governments to engage in preservation activities, enhance historic preservation planning efforts, and enable access to specific federal and state funding programs.
Information that must be reported includes local government structure, preservation ordinances, descriptions of the local historic preservation program, a summary of public participation in preservation planning, and criteria for designating historic properties.
